WebFourth-Degree Burglary. Any other burglary is a gross misdemeanor offense. A person who enters a building without permission and commits or intends to commit a … WebBurglary Charges in Minnesota. There are four degrees of penalties for burglary convictions in Minnesota. Penalties range from fines up to $35,000 and up to 20 years in prison for a first-degree burglary conviction. For fourth-degree burglary convictions, there are fines up to $3,000 and sentences up to one year in prison.
